2017-08-10 114 views
1

我想谷歌日曆節日

這個功能是從https://developers.google.com/google-apps/calendar/quickstart/nodejs

工作,只有我的calendarID以及 ...........得到谷歌日曆節日的NodeJS

function listEvents(auth) { 
 
     var calendar = google.calendar('v3'); 
 
     calendar.events.list({ 
 
     auth: auth, 
 
     calendarId: 'en.thai#[email protected]', 
 
     timeMin: (new Date()).toISOString(), 
 
     maxResults: 10, 
 
     singleEvents: true, 
 
     orderBy: 'startTime' 
 
     }, function(err, response) { 
 
      if (err) { 
 
      console.log('The API returned an error: ' + err); 
 
      return; 
 
     } 
 
     var events = response.items; 
 
     if (events.length == 0) { 
 
      console.log('No upcoming events found.'); 
 
     } else { 
 
     console.log('Upcoming 10 events:'); 
 
     for (var i = 0; i < events.length; i++) { 
 
      var event = events[i]; 
 
      var start = event.start.dateTime || event.start.date; 
 
      console.log('%s - %s', start, event.summary); 
 
      } 
 
     } 
 
     }); 
 
    }

問題是當我使用calendarID爲 '主' 和 ' [email protected]' 工作 但不是任何日曆網址如

en.thai#[email protected] | en.th#[email protected] | en.uk#[email protected]請幫忙謝謝

calenderId: '我' 或「主........... 輸出: '列表中的所有事件'

calenderId的:en.th #[email protected] ....... 輸出:該API返回了一個錯誤:錯誤:未找到

回答